Kitchen Cupboard Refinishing in Cincinnati, OH
Kitchen cupboard refinishing services involve restoring and updating the appearance of existing cabinetry without the need for full replacement. This process typically includes sanding, repairing, and applying a fresh coat of paint or stain to improve the look and durability of kitchen cabinets. Projects often range from refreshing worn or outdated cabinets to customizing the finish to match new design preferences, making it a popular choice for homeowners seeking a cost-effective way to enhance their kitchen’s aesthetic.
Property owners interested in refinishing kitchen cupboards should consider the condition of their cabinets, the desired final appearance, and any specific color or finish preferences. It’s helpful to understand the scope of work involved, including surface preparation and drying times, as well as any potential need for repairs or hardware updates. Clarifying these details beforehand can ensure the refinishing project aligns with the overall kitchen renovation goals.

Kitchen Cupboard Refinishing Questions
What is kitchen cupboard refinishing? It involves restoring and updating existing cabinet surfaces to improve appearance and durability without full replacement.
Which types of cabinets can be refinished? Most wood, laminate, and veneer cabinets can be refinished to enhance their look and longevity.
What are common reasons to consider refinishing? Homeowners often choose refinishing to refresh outdated styles, repair surface damage, or update the color of cabinets.
Does refinishing include changing cabinet hardware? Typically, refinishing focuses on the surfaces, but hardware can often be updated separately for a new look.
